SP Funds S&P 500 Sharia Industry Exclusions ETF (SPUS) is a dividend-paying ETF with a current dividend yield of 0.52% as of Aug 4, 2026. It pays $0.3057 per share over the trailing twelve months and distributes monthly. Its dividend has grown at a -0.41% 5-year compound annual rate.
